Air Cairo

Cairo airport

Air Cairo is an Egyptian airline based in Cairo and based at Cairo Airport.

Fleet

As of April 2013 the fleet of Air Cairo consists of four aircraft with an average age of 5.7 years:

  • 4 Airbus A320 -200
